Step 3:
A: Fix the Swing bar (6L) on the long axle of the Handlebar post
(2) with Hex bolt (24), Spring washer (52), Flat washer (25),
Waveform washer (64) and Long axle (27) as shown. Please do
not tighten them this time.
B: Attach the connecting joint together with Pedal Support (5L) to
the Crank (22) using Pedal support bolt (38L), Waveform washer
(62), Spring washer (41) and Nylon nut (42L) as shown. Please
do not tighten them this time.
C: Connect Swing bar (6L) with Pedal support (5L) using Hex bolt
(30), Flat washer (31) and Nylon nut (32). Tighten the Hex bolt
(24) (30) and Nylon nut (42L). Finally Cover the Nut caps (23)
(57) (43).
D: Fix the Pedal support (5R) and Swing bar (6R) to Crank (22) and
Handlebar post (2) in the same way.
E: Fix the Pedal (10L/R) to the Pedal support (5L/R) with Hex bolt
(33), Flat washer (34) and Nylon nut (35).
Step 4:
A: Put the Pulse sensor wire (50) through the handlebar post
(2) and then out of the hole of the computer bracket. Fix the
armrest (8) on the handlebar post (2) with Hex screw (51) and
Spring washer (52) and then cover the Handlebar chuck cover
(53) to the related position.
B: Attach the Handlebar (7L/R) to the Swing bar (6L/R) using
Carriage bolt (45), Arc washer (44) and Acorn nut (58).
Step 5:
Connect the Pulse sensor wire (50) and Extension wire (18) with the
wires coming from the Computer (9), and then  x the Computer
(9) onto the computer bracket of the Handlebar post (2) with Cross
screw (55) and Flat washer (54).
